Another Day

Crazy people scream in vain,

Scream for blood, curse the rain.

Useless beings line the halls,

Ugly pictures on the walls.

Another job that I'll hate,

Not gonna argue with my fate.

 

Another girl calls me honey,

As she asks if I have any money.

Politicians run the state,

Preachin' love, rule with hate.

Another kid goes off to die,

Everyone too busy to ask why.

 

Another day don't ask why,

Another reason to get high.

Get a job and settle down,

In a few years you'll be in the ground.

 

Another religion promises to save me,

From the ones that already slave me,

Another car that just won't run,

Another cop plays with his gun.

Another road comes to an end,

Another user calls me friend.
